If you're the victim of a truck crash, you may receive contact from the driver's or company's insurance provider. It is not recommended to speak with these individuals without your attorney present.

You must prove that the truck driver or company violated their duty of care, and that the negligence caused your accident. The types of damages you could pursue include:

Medical expenses

The injuries caused by a truck accident legal crash usually require extensive medical attention. This can lead to expensive hospital bills and prescription expenses. Many victims struggle to cover these costs and end up in debt long after the crash occurs. Injured crash victims can recover many damages, including their medical expenses.

Medical expenses include all out-of pocket costs incurred due to an injury. These costs can include X rays, MRIs and CT scans, as also doctor's visits as well as physical therapy sessions. In addition, out-of pocket expenses can include the cost of equipment like crutches and wheelchairs. It is important to track the medical expenses of all patients and keep receipts. An experienced attorney can help you determine what expenses are qualified for compensation and help you submit a claim to cover these losses.

In general, the truck driver at the fault or their insurer should pay for your medical expenses. They will not cover your medical expenses until you have resolved your case, or the jury has awarded you compensation following an investigation. This can take many years and you'll be responsible to pay your medical bills out of your pocket.

Insurance companies are in the business of saving money, and will use every technique to reduce their payouts. Their representatives can sound nice and helpful, but any comment you make to them can be used against you in the future. It is always best to consult a seasoned legal advocate prior to speaking with any representatives of insurance companies.

Your lawyer will help you through the claims process and help you get your full settlement. In certain situations, it may be necessary to consult a medical expert or other experts to prove the extent of your injuries and how they have affected your life.

Suffering and pain

Getting hit by a semi-truck can cause severe injuries. These injuries can be life-changing and cause suffering and pain for a long period of time.

Truck accidents can be emotionally traumatic because they are so devastating. They also can have more consequences for the victim as well as their family members, including loss of income. If you've suffered serious injuries as a result of a truck accident, then you can pursue damages to compensate you for the physical pain and suffering you endured.

The amount of money that you are entitled to for this portion of your claim can vary. This is because it's often not feasible to accurately determine the extent of your suffering and pain. However, there are some guidelines that can assist a judge or jury determine what your injury is worth. These include medical records, proof of mental health treatment, diaries or other records of your daily routine and statements from your family or friends on how the injury has affected them.

Broken spine or damage to the spinal cord can cause life-altering pain and loss of mobility. These kinds of injuries can be life-threatening and require surgical repair and ongoing treatment. They can also trigger physical and psychological symptoms, such as anxiety, depression, fear, anger, shock and insomnia. They can also trigger post-traumatic disorders (PTSD).

If the at-fault party's negligence caused the accident, they must be held accountable for the damage you've suffered. This is true even if they didn't drive at the time of the accident or were drunk or had did not follow traffic laws or trucking laws. They can also be liable for punitive damages.

Lost wages

You could be entitled to compensation for the loss of wages if your injuries keep you working for a long period of time. This compensation is based on how much you would have earned if not been unable to work because of injuries from an accident. It doesn't really matter if you took sick leave or a vacation. You'll need to present evidence to the adjuster of your losses and income. This proof is obtained by obtaining a written document from your physician that outlines your medical condition and the time you will miss at work, and your previous pay statements.

It's important to note that you are also able to be able to claim damages for loss of enjoyment and quality of life. This type of compensation is for the injuries that keep you from participating in your favorite pastimes and activities, such as travelling or Truck Accident Lawsuit engaging in hobbies. You may also be eligible to recover future income lost when your injuries hinder you from returning to a similar type of job in future.

While non-economic losses are less tangible than lost wages or other financial losses, they can be substantial. Examples include pain and discomfort as well as disfigurement or scarring, and loss of enjoyment in life. These types of damages could be significant for those who have suffered serious injuries as a result of a truck crash particularly if the injuries involve internal organs. In extreme situations punitive damages could be available. These are designed to penalize the person at fault and discourage them from engaging in similar reckless actions in the future. These types of damages are very rare but they may be awarded when the truck driver was particularly reckless or negligent.

If the negligence of the truck accident law driver or trucking company caused your injuries, you could be entitled to punitive damages in addition to the compensatory damages mentioned in the previous paragraphs. This is not a simple claim to make. The law on punitive damage is very strict. A plaintiff must show that the trucking company's or driver's fraud, malice or willful misconduct to claim this kind of award.

In general juries award punitive damages in order to punish the perpetrators of wrongdoing. They also aim to convey a clear message that this kind of behavior will not be tolerated. For example, if a jury finds that the truck driver was operating the rig under the influence of a drug or speeding, the expectation is that the substantial punitive damages award will discourage others from engaging in this kind of behavior in the future.

It is crucial to remember that you must prove that the negligence was not just a single incident, but rather an ongoing pattern of conduct or indifference. Many truck accident settlement accident lawyers are reluctant to bring a punitive damage claim based on the usual allegations of reckless behavior. In a recent case for example, the court dismissed a punitive damages claim brought by Garkusha who was driving a Quality Logistics truck at the time of the collision with Plaintiff. The Plaintiff had not provided any evidence that Garkusha's actions before and during the incident revealed an attitude of indifference towards the consequences.

Damages for property damage

Semi-trucks, trucks and other large vehicles due to their size and weight, can cause more severe damage when they collide with smaller vehicles. The result is that victims of semi-truck crashes may suffer more severe injuries and have higher medical costs as compared to other motorist accidents.

To maximize the value of your claim, it is vital to keep a detailed record of all accident-related expenses and losses. For example, if you have been injured in a collision with a Truck Accident Lawsuit, Forums.Shopbotix.Com, and require multiple surgeries, outpatient procedures or physical therapy, as well as prescription medication, keep track of every expense. Also If your injuries have caused you to miss work, note the loss of wages as well as future earnings potential.

The documentation of all property damage is equally important. Record the current value of your vehicle and any other personal belongings that were damaged or destroyed caused by the accident. This includes electronic devices, clothing, furniture, and other valuable items. It is also important to keep track of any expenses you pay for renting a car or for travel to doctor's appointments.

Insurance companies usually contact accident victims shortly after a crash to offer settlements before the victim has an opportunity to speak with a lawyer. While these offers may seem tempting, they usually do not compensate victims for all of their costs related to the accident. A skilled attorney can assist you in avoiding a low settlement and ensuring that the responsible party is compensated for the entire amount of your case.

Your lawyer will collect and review all documents before submitting them to the insurance company of the responsible party as part of your claim. They will also negotiate with the insurance company to ensure that you are awarded damages that reflect the real worth of your losses.
